Innovative light artist Chris Levine has been enjoying a
growing reputation of late, not least for his series of royal portraits. The 3D
rendering of the Queen (shown left) has attracted praise from all quarters,
including a man who should know a thing or two about the subject - photographer
Mario Testino. He said it was '...the most beautiful image of her majesty I have
ever seen', naturally there was a proviso - 'but I have not shot her'.
This exhibition at the Stolenspace Gallery gallery is the first time
this remarkable series of works has been shown together in public. It was
created using state of the art holographic technology, and due to the complex
process involved in creating the works, the artist was granted an unprecedented
second sitting with the Queen. If you want to see HRM in a new light get on down to the Truman Brewery.
